Choosing a premium patio umbrella involves more than just size and fabric. Several factors influence how well an umbrella will perform and fit your outdoor space, from stability to maintenance. Understanding these considerations helps avoid common pitfalls like overspending on unnecessary features or selecting a model that won’t withstand your climate. Here are the key factors to keep in mind:Material Quality and Fabric Durability
Premium umbrellas often feature Sunbrella or similar high-performance fabrics that resist fading, mold, and UV damage. Investing in higher-quality fabric means your umbrella will look new longer and require less frequent replacement. However, fabric alone isn’t enough; the frame must also be made of rustproof aluminum or hardwood to withstand the elements. Cheaper materials can lead to premature deterioration, especially in harsh climates.
Size and Coverage
The size of your umbrella determines how much shade it provides. Larger options, such as 10-12 feet, are ideal for big tables or lounging areas but can be more cumbersome to handle. Smaller models are easier to move and store but may not offer enough coverage for larger groups. Consider your space carefully to select a size that offers ample shade without overpowering your patio’s proportions.
Ease of Use and Mechanisms
Features like crank lifts, tilt functions, and push-button adjustments make operating your umbrella smoother and safer. Higher-end models often include auto-tilt or multiple tilt positions, helping to block the sun as it moves. Be cautious of overly complex mechanisms that can break down or become difficult to operate over time. A simple, reliable system often offers better long-term satisfaction.
Stability and Base Requirements
Stability is crucial, especially for larger umbrellas or those with cantilever designs. Many premium options require a heavy-duty base, which can be an extra expense but essential for safety. Some models offer integrated bases, while others need separate purchase. Avoid lightweight bases that can tip over easily, particularly in windy conditions, and verify the weight and mounting options before buying.
Design and Aesthetic Features
Beyond function, the umbrella’s style should complement your outdoor decor. Premium umbrellas often feature sleek frames, elegant fabrics, and decorative elements like valances or unique pole finishes. While these enhancements add visual appeal, they can also increase cost and maintenance. Choose a design that balances aesthetics with durability for a cohesive outdoor look.
Price and Value
Higher prices typically reflect better materials, larger sizes, and more advanced features. However, a more expensive umbrella isn’t always necessary if your needs are modest. Focus on the features that matter most for your space and climate, and ensure the model offers good value relative to its price. Sometimes, investing a bit more upfront results in longer-lasting performance and lower replacement costs.
Frequently Asked Questions
How do I choose the right size umbrella for my patio?
To select the proper size, measure the area you want shaded and add some extra coverage for comfort. For dining tables, a 9-10 foot umbrella generally provides enough shade, while larger seating areas may require 11-12 feet. Keep in mind that larger umbrellas need sturdier bases and may be heavier to move, so consider your ability to handle and store the umbrella when making a choice.
Are Sunbrella fabrics worth the extra cost?
Sunbrella fabrics are widely regarded as the gold standard for outdoor umbrellas because they resist fading, mold, and UV damage. Although they come at a higher price, their longevity and appearance retention often justify the investment. If you live in a sunny or humid climate, a Sunbrella umbrella can save money over time by lasting significantly longer than cheaper alternatives.
What’s the most important feature for windy locations?
In windy areas, stability and proper anchoring are paramount. Look for umbrellas with heavy, reinforced bases or integrated weight systems. Additionally, models with auto-tilt and wind-resistant frames can help reduce the risk of tipping or damage. Avoid lightweight or small umbrellas that can easily be blown over or damaged in gusty conditions.
How much should I expect to spend on a premium umbrella?
Premium patio umbrellas typically range from around $300 to over $1,000 depending on size, materials, and features. Expect to pay more for larger sizes, high-end fabrics like Sunbrella, and advanced mechanisms such as auto-tilt or smart features. While the initial investment may be higher, these umbrellas tend to last longer and perform better in demanding conditions, making them a worthwhile purchase for serious outdoor spaces.
Can I leave my umbrella out in winter or harsh weather?
Most premium umbrellas are designed for seasonal use and should ideally be stored indoors during winter or severe weather. If left outside, ensure the umbrella is closed, tilted to reduce wind impact, and secured with a heavy base. Using protective covers can extend its lifespan, but prolonged exposure to snow, ice, or strong winds generally shortens the umbrella’s effective life and may lead to damage.
